Rupert Murdoch wrote:than Jason Williams?
Man, he was entertaining to watch when he was with the Kings. I used to tune in to watch Kings games whenever they were on NBC just to watch him play. Remember how he always used to attempt a pull-up three whenever the Kings had a three-on-one fast break? Unfortunately Hubie and the rest of his coaches put the shackles on his game and made him into another boring, generic NBA PG. Why Hubie, why?
By putting on the shackles, do you mean finally made him an effective NBA player. For the Kings, Williams averaged just over 6 assists while giving up 3 turnovers and shooting 38%. By his second year in Memphis he was getting over 8 assists with 2 turnovers. The Kings also improved by 6 wins after trading Williams for the infinitely less swagged, Mike Bibby. J-will was always exciting, but if anything, I think those lessons he learned from Hubie should have come years earlier.
